The Thing i like most is simple user interface provided by litespeed webserver. As a Web Developer, when i choose Apache or Nginx, i have to change the server configuration files manually. But with litespeed, we can simply configure the new website by web interface.
As i am also using wordpress on litespeed server. There is an official cache plugin called Litespeed Cache in WordPress repository.
This plugins has all the settings which includes in premium plugins like wp-rocket, and the fun part is it is free.
Static file handling of litespeed is best. It has inbuilt Gzip and Brotli compression which compressed the header size dynamically result in less response time.
Litespeed server supports http2 and http3/quic out of the box. Which allows us to send files concurrently. So that page load faster.

As a shared hosting provider, we always want to offer stable, fast and scalable solutions, it's often hard to get all 3 right without adding additional complexity or lacking features.
However, the LiteSpeed Web Server manages to solve all 3, in a simple and efficient way.
It solved scalability problems with its event-driven engine and their LSCache with ESI caching support, the compatibility by supporting .htaccess and mod_rewrite rules, and the security by having an awesome implementation of ModSecurity rules.
Additionally, it supports graceful restarts that are actually graceful! And best of all, they do the uttermost to support the latest technologies such as QUIC, TLSv1.3, and HTTP/2.
